EV-elocity aims to demonstrate vehicle-to-grid in a range of real-world situations to gain technical, customer and commercial insights into this emerging technology It has 5 main aims: -Deploy a technology-agnostic backend system and user interface to manage and operate V2G units; -Demonstrate V2G across a range of UK locations, collecting data on charger, user and vehicle behaviour; -Discover more about the user behaviour and operation of V2G; -Deepen understanding around the impacts of V2G on battery degradation; and -Develop an evidence-based techno-economic model of the viability and value of V2G within the UK. To deliver value and insights for our partners and the wider industry, the project will focus on behind-the-meter benefits; namely cost reduction, carbon emissions reduction and battery conditioning.
